This informal but focused session is designed to provide further practice in portrait drawing. Before copying features and attempting to create likeness, we will start with simplified forms and volumes to better understand how light affects the planes of the human face. Beginners and intermediate artists welcome. This session is fun, creative and non-competitive.

For many people, having their photo taken can feel intimidating. One of the most effective ways to help them feel at ease is by giving clear, simple direction.

There are dozens of practical techniques a photographer can use to create comfort and connection in the moment the image is made. When a person feels relaxed and confident, their natural beauty comes through effortlessly.

In this session, we'll explore and practice that magic, learning how to guide, engage, and create portraits that feel genuine and alive.

Come along to our meetups to improve your drawing in a relaxed and social atmosphere and under the guidance of a professional instructor. Complete beginners to experienced artists all welcome.

Our 2 hour meetups are held in a different location each time, usually outdoors.

Bring your own materials. If you are a complete beginner all you need to start drawing pad and some pencils, which can be easily obtained online or from your nearest art supplies store.

Who can attend? Open to all skill levels, from beginners to experienced artists. The instructor is there to help everyone.

Suzanne Cowan
I have been drawing since I was barely old enough to clutch a crayon, and began painting as a young child. Although I do not have an "art school" diploma, I have taken art courses nearly every year throughout my life, and participate actively in three to four regularly scheduled drawing and painting groups in San Francisco. I mainly create representational works using pastel, charcoal , ink and watercolor, but switch to acrylics when doing abstract painting. When not making art, I love looking at it -- In museums, galleries and open studios everywhere I go!
